Understanding Youth Empowerment
Youth empowerment refers to the process of equipping young individuals with the skills, confidence, and opportunities necessary to take control of their lives and influence their communities. This concept is crucial in fostering a generation that is capable of making informed decisions and advocating for their rights. By focusing on youth empowerment, we can create a society where young people are active participants in shaping their futures.

Youth Engagement as a Synonym
Youth engagement refers to the active participation of young individuals in various activities that affect their lives and communities. This synonym emphasizes the importance of involving youth in discussions and initiatives that impact their future. Engaging youth not only empowers them but also fosters a sense of belonging and responsibility within their communities.
Youth Development Explained
Youth development is another synonym closely related to youth empowerment. It encompasses the holistic growth of young individuals, focusing on their physical, emotional, social, and intellectual development. By promoting youth development, we ensure that young people have access to resources and opportunities that enhance their skills and capabilities, ultimately leading to greater empowerment.
The Role of Youth Advocacy
Youth advocacy is a critical component of youth empowerment, as it involves supporting and promoting the interests and rights of young people. This synonym highlights the importance of giving youth a voice in societal issues, allowing them to express their opinions and influence policies that affect their lives. Advocacy efforts can lead to significant changes in how society views and supports its younger members.
